Preloading: The Key to Seamless Ad Delivery
Streaming platforms often preload ads before they are actually served. This means that the ad content is downloaded and stored temporarily on the user's device prior to its playback. By doing so, the platform ensures that ads can be delivered instantaneously, without any delays or buffering issues. This practice eliminates the need for the user to wait for ads to load, providing a seamless experience.
Content Delivery Networks (CDNs)
Content Delivery Networks (CDNs) play a vital role in ensuring that ads are delivered quickly and efficiently. CDNs store copies of ads in multiple locations around the globe, allowing for quicker access and delivery based on the user's geographical location. This reduces latency and ensures that ads are available as soon as they are needed. When combined with advanced ad insertion technologies, CDNs help to minimize the chances of interruptions or delays.
Optimized Formats and Compression Techniques
Ads are often encoded using formats that are optimized for quick loading and playback. These formats utilize efficient compression techniques that balance quality and file size. By reducing the size of the ad files, streaming platforms can significantly improve the performance of ads, making them more responsive and less likely to cause buffering issues.
Ad Insertion Technologies
Advanced ad insertion technologies, such as Server-Side Ad Insertion (SSAI), are used to integrate ads seamlessly into the content stream. SSAI allows ads to be inserted at any point in the stream without interrupting the video playback. This technology ensures that ads are delivered in real-time, maintaining a smooth and uninterrupted viewing experience for the user. SSAI reduces the likelihood of interruptions or delays, making ads more effective and user-friendly.
Bandwidth Management
Streaming platforms manage bandwidth effectively to ensure that there is enough available for both content and ads. They may adjust the quality of the stream based on the user's connection speed to maintain a consistent and smooth experience. By optimizing bandwidth usage, streaming platforms can deliver both content and ads without causing any buffering issues.
